- No state machine behaviours. Gleam cannot do gen_statem.

- Limited OTP system messages. Gleam doesn't yet support all OTP system messages, so some OTP debugging messages are discarded by Gleam.

- Gleam doesn't have an equivalent of gen_event to handle event handlers.

- Gleam doesn't support DynamicSupervisor or the :simple_one_for_one for dynamically starting children at runtime.
